Examine Water Intake



Evaluate your water bills as well as track your water consumption. As the one paying it, you should notice if there are any kind of inconsistencies. If you identify sudden changes, in spite of your usage coinciding, it suggests that you have leakages in your plumbing system. Bear in mind, your water costs need to drop under the same array on a monthly basis. An unexpected spike in your costs suggests a fast-moving leakage.

A consistent rise every month, even with the same habits, shows you have a slow-moving leakage that's additionally slowly rising. Call a plumber to completely check your residential or commercial property, specifically if you feel a cozy location on your floor with piping beneath.

Signs You Have a Hidden Plumbing Leak


Damaged floors, walls, or ceilings


Water-damaged floors, walls, and ceilings are often warped, sagging, drooping, or covered in stains. You might also notice that the paint is chipping off of your walls due to water coming into contact with and separating the paint from the wall surface.




Extra-green patches of grass


Because pipes are often underground, it is not uncommon for a leak to affect your lawn. If you find that a certain area of your grass is growing faster than other areas of your lawn, there might just be an underground leak.




Higher-than-usual water bills


If your water bill is much too high each month, and it doesn’t seem to match up with your actual water usage, something is definitely up with your system.


Continuously running meter


Your water meter should not be running all of the time. If you turn off all running water in your home and your water meter still shows that water is running, there is a leak somewhere in your system.
